The 1,200mile service is a DIY job honestly if you guys dont trust the dealers..

It is a simple engine oil change, oil filter, and screw/washer.
Also an simple dump and fill, diff fluid service with new screws.

ISTA to reset the service running in check, which takes about 2 minutes and you are done!

This is a myth. The M service and warranty book has a few pages on warranty and a few sections on maintenance and effect on warranty.. It a 5 min read.
No where does it state warranty is voided if maintenance work is not done at a dealer.
Do the maintenance on time, use oem parts, reset CBS service in dash, record it in your maintenance booklet and you are done.

Hey there, how many miles do you have on the car? I went in slightly before the 1200 mile service reset, and I too thought they didn't do it properly.

However, after reaching 1200+ miles LC magically appeared. So if you did it earlier than 1200 miles just wait to turn over that limit because it seems like it's hardcoded into the car to check to see if the milage has been met before doing LC. Good luck!
